THE ROLE
We are looking for a Clinical Research Associate II to join our Clinical Operations team where you will be responsible for conducting site visits independently. You will monitor the progress of clinical trials with investigators onsite or remotely to ensure clinical trials are conducted, documented and reported in accordance with the protocol, standard operating procedures (SOPs), all applicable regulatory requirements and ICH-GCP.
KEY ACCOUNTABILITIES
- Contribute to site identification and feasibility activities.
- Responsible for all aspects of study site management. (eg. Training site staff, ensure supply of study material, IMP and trial documents, recruitment updates, etc.).
- Responsible for collection and assessment of essential documents and perform reconciliation of Investigator Site File.
- Conduct pre-study visits, site initiation visits, site monitoring visits and site closeout visits.
- Assesses IP accountability, dispensation, and compliance at the investigative sites.
- Prepare accurate and timely visit reports in accordance with the monitoring plan and/or SOPs.
- Demonstrates working knowledge of applications and Systems (e.g. CTMS, eTMF, IVRS/IWRS and EDC).
- Facilitates site audits and audit finding resolutions.
- May supervise work of, or mentor, less experienced CRAs.
- Serve as an observational visit leader.
SKILLS REQUIRED
Essential
- Bachelor’s degree in Nursing, Life Sciences or Medical Sciences or equivalent work experience
- Experienced Clinical Research Associate or equivalent relevant experience
- Excellent communication skills
- Proficiency in written and spoken English and fluent in host country language
- Good knowledge of European clinical research regulations and ICH-GCP
Desirable
- Advanced degree (Masters, MD, PhD)
- CRA II experience in a CRO or Pharmaceutical setting
- Strong presentation skills
- Ability to establish/maintain good working relationships with colleagues and clients
- Proven ability to gain in-depth protocol knowledge
